News came on two fronts this week concerning downtown Niagara Falls projects commonly referred to as the Niagara Venture.

* The debt-ridden Niagara Splash Water Park in downtown Niagara Falls may try to make a splash this tourist season.

* The city's NFC Development Corp. board was to vote April 14 on selling some of the rides in the closed Falls Street Faire entertainment complex.

On the water park, city officials and Niagara Falls attorney Benjamin Hewitt, the court-appointed receiver running the park, are working on a plan to open it in mid-June, a city attorney confirmed this week.
